A lively circle of four Disney fans and a rotating cast of guests explores parks, history, and the broader Disney ecosystem through four questions per episode. Conversations routinely cover park experiences, collecting, travel planning, and behind-the-scenes insider moments, with a strong emphasis on personal anecdotes, guest expertise, and practical tips for fans planning trips or pursuing Disney-related passions. Notable traits include a warm, conversational vibe, frequent guest diversity across Disney-related domains, and a clear community focus via Discord and Patreon channels that invites listener participation and engagement.
